
Zyprexa is known to be a psychotropic agent. It is used to treat schizophrenia. It could be used for the short term treatment for schizophrenia; this would be for 6 weeks. And could also be used for maintaining a stable state for the schizophrenia patients that would have responded great to Zyprexa the oral solution.
Zyprexa been used to treat bipolar disorders also by helping the manic and acute mixed episodes. Zyprexa would also be used in maintaining monotherapy. It would also be used to help treat the agitation that is associated with bipolar 1 disorder along with schizophrenia.
When Zyprexa would be used to treat schizophrenia, there would be a one a day dose that would be 10mg. This could also be increase up to 15mg; this would be when the bipolar disorders would be included along with trying to maintain monotherapy.
You will need to understanding Zyprexa's side effects before you would be able to know if this drug would be the right one for you to be taking. Generally it would be used in the patients that would be diagnosed with schizophrenia or even the bipolar disorders. This would be one of the very few drugs that have been approved for the use in children that would be at least 10 years old.
Patients that would have dementia will carry a greater risk of having the side effects that could be very serious or even deadly, and this would be the reason to avoid this medication. Zyprexa's side effects in the patients that would have dementia would include pneumonia, sudden death along with heart failure.
Other patients that would not have the history of dementia could experience a great range of side effects that would vary in significance along with the degrees. High blood sugar would be very common in the patients that would be taking the medication to help control their psychotic conditions. Along with this there has been dry mouth, insatiable thirst, dry skin, loss of their appetite, vomiting, nausea, drowsiness, along with an increase of urination.
There is a great likelihood that Zyprexa could cause dizziness when sitting up from lying down position or even the standing up from your sitting position. Patients will need to be taking their time to change positions for the first 4 weeks, or until they can notice the improvement in their lightheaded feeling or their dizziness.
Your physical reactions along with your judgment being impaired are common when you would be starting to take Zyprexa. It is very risky to try to drive a car while you would be adjusting to this medication. Many people find their symptoms improving in a short amount of time. Alcoholic will make these side effects more pronounced. Consumption of alcohol needs to be avoided at all costs when you would be taking this medication.
There is no evidence on potential side effects on developing fetus. Due to this drug passing though your breast milk, it is very recommended for you to bottle feeding your newborns, since this medication could cause very serious or even deadly side effects for the infants.
